Bang Bang Chicken Tenders
High-protein, crispy air-fried chicken tenders coated in crushed cornflakes and paired with a lighter sweet and spicy Greek yogurt-based Bang Bang sauce.
- Serves
- 2

Ingredients
Chicken
- 300g chicken tenders (roughly 6)
- 1 egg
- 30g flour
- 50g cornflakes
- 1 tsp garlic powder
- 1 tsp onion powder
- Salt & pepper
- 10 sprays cooking oil
Bang Bang Sauce
- 100g 0% fat Greek yogurt
- 30g sweet chilli sauce
- 1 tsp sriracha
- 20g honey
- 5g extra sweet chilli sauce per tender
Method
- Season your chicken tenders with salt, pepper, garlic powder and onion powder.
- In 3 separate bowls add an egg (whisked), flour and crushed cornflakes.
- Dip each tender until coated into flour, then egg, then cornflakes.
- Add coated tenders to air fryer and add spray oil.
- Air fry at 200 degrees C for 15 minutes.
- Meanwhile, in a small bowl add the sauce ingredients above and mix well with a spoon.
- Smear on extra sweet chilli sauce on each tender before dipping in the bang bang sauce.

Notes
- High Protein: Packed with 50g of protein per serving (3 fillets), making it an excellent meal-prep option.
- Preparation Tip: Make sure the cornflakes are finely crushed to ensure they adhere well to the tenders and form an extra-crunchy crust.
- Cooking Tip: Air-frying at 200°C gives them a perfect crispiness without the need for deep frying.
